Report: India's Metals Growth Cycle to Shift from Mining to Recycling

Analysed 24 Jul 2026·2 sources analysed·India·Business
Report: India's Metals Growth Cycle to Shift from Mining to RecyclingPreviousNext

A report by Ashika Institutional Equities highlights that India's next metals growth cycle will be driven by recycling rather than mining. Rising demand from electrification, renewable energy, and infrastructure, combined with resource constraints and environmental regulations, is shifting the industry focus to scrap as a strategic resource. Regulatory measures like the Battery Waste Management Rules and Extended Producer Responsibility framework are promoting organized recycling, creating long-term growth opportunities for compliant players. Access to scrap and sourcing networks are becoming key competitive advantages in the non-ferrous metals sector.
